Summary

Vista Del Futuro Charter School is a small, PK-8 charter school in El Paso, TX, serving 367 students as a single-school district, which means its performance is directly tied to its own leadership without the support of a larger network.

This school has experienced a dramatic and concerning decline in recent years. Once a top-tier school with a 5-star rating in 2016-2017 and 2017-2018, it has dropped to a 2-star rating for the 2023-2024 and 2024-2025 school years. This is a sharp contrast to nearby schools in the Socorro Independent School District (Isd), such as Lujan-Chavez Elementary and Loma Verde, which show relative stability or improvement. The school's unique PK-8 grade span is rare in the area, where most schools serve only up to 5th grade, and it spends significantly more per student ($12,821) than its peers, yet this higher investment is not translating into better outcomes. A key bright spot is its strong performance in advanced math, with 70.27% of 8th graders proficient in Algebra I, well above the state average of 54.03%. However, reading scores are a major weakness, falling below the state average in every grade from 3rd to 7th, and science and social studies scores are alarmingly low, with only 14.29% of 8th graders proficient in social studies.

The school once had a remarkable ability to support at-risk students, ranking in the 96th percentile for serving this group, but this strength has faded. The only other PK-8 school in the area, John Drugan School, provides a stark contrast, consistently outperforming Vista Del Futuro in almost every subject and grade level, suggesting the decline is due to school-specific factors rather than the grade configuration itself. To reverse its trajectory, the school must urgently address its weaknesses in reading, science, and social studies while leveraging its strength in advanced math.
